ED50 - StatPearls - NCBI Bookshelf - National Center for …
Jan 9, 2024 · The ED50 is the dose of a medication that produces a specific effect in 50% of the population that has been administered that dose. This metric can be used clinically by clinicians for a particular drug effect.

Effective Dose 50 - Safeopedia
Feb 21, 2022 · The median effective dose (ED 50) is a pharmacological term for the dose or concentration of a medication that produces a therapeutic effect in 50% of subjects taking it. The median effective dose is determined during new drug clinical trials and in studies of existing drugs.
